This function is used to resize images. The xscale and yscale are percentages of 1. Entries less than 1 reduce the image, those greater than 1 enlarge it. Images can be resized in differing proportions on the x and y axes, which permits image distortion.

#!/usr/cogent/bin/phgamma
/*
This example shows three images in a window. The first image is full
size, the second is reduced on the x and y axes, and the third is
enlarged on the x axis and reduced on the y axis.
*/
PtInit(nil);
require_lisp("PhotonWidgets");
win = new(PtWindow);
pic = PxLoadImage("smiley.bmp");
lab = new(PtLabel);
lab.label_type = Pt_IMAGE;
lab.label_data = pic;
lab2 = new(PtLabel);
lab2.label_type = Pt_IMAGE;
lab2.label_data = PxReduceImage(pic,.5,.5);
lab2.SetPos(100,0);
lab3 = new(PtLabel);
lab3.label_type = Pt_IMAGE;
lab3.label_data = PxReduceImage(pic,2,.25);
lab3.SetPos(100,60);
PtRealizeWidget(win);
PtMainLoop();
